What neighborhood do you live in, why did you choose it and what do you like about it?
I live in Ybor City...OUR Landmark Historic District. It is, without rival, the most dynamic urban village in Tampa. It's sense and presence of community, history and amenities feeds my need of belonging...as well as community involvement.
If you were to move to a different neighborhood, what would it be and why?
If I left Ybor City, it would be because I am leaving Tampa.
What is your favorite thing about Tampa?
Culture. History. People.

CreativeTampaBay was formed in the fall of 2003 to serve as a catalyst for economic and social development in the region by promoting principles of the creative economy and developing creative industry.
